Acerca de esta actividad
Su primera parada es Harburg, uno de los castillos más antiguos, más grandes y mejor conservados del sur de Alemania. Fue una fortaleza militar importante durante los siglos XI y XII. A través del paisaje del cráter de Suabia pasando Dinkelsbuhl, llegará en Rothenburg, el pueblo medieval mejor conservado de Europa. Pasará tres horas en Rothenburg, con mucho tiempo para hacer turismo, almorzar e ir de tiendas.
Una atracción popular es la tienda de Navidad Kathe Wolhfahrt en Herrngasse, una gran tienda abierta todo el año en donde puedes comprar adornos, cascanueces y otros artículos de Navidad. Muchos de los lugares de interés de Rothenburg están alrededor de Marktplatz, como el ayuntamiento con su Museo de historia de Rothenburg y la iglesia de St. Jakob, un edificio gótico con techos altos con mucha luz.
volverá a Munich por el Hallertau, la mayor área de cultivo de lúpulo del mundo.
